Output 8dff50a988e954fa9e00877472201132c286b0eb1944995538c0caa442e06514:0

value
183917749703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b84b70759a1dca7ffde932aeace6591db9e4e2ff OP_EQUAL
address
MQhcwLjZq6bqdeSnbd1f8RMYMuP73Gbn5e
transaction
8dff50a988e954fa9e00877472201132c286b0eb1944995538c0caa442e06514
spent
true